Subject: Key rotation for the cutoff checker

Hey Priya — quick one before you review my branch. The Ovenline service that enforces the 2pm bakery order-cutoff rule rotated its keys this morning, so the old one in the fixtures will 401. Use the fresh staging key when you run the integration tests; it's pasted below:

API key for bageg-kajef: vxb2-ss

## Chatterlark — Environment Log Sampling

Chatterlark emits ~40k log lines/min in prod. We sample aggressively: debug lines at 1%, info at 10%, warn/error unsampled. Sampling is deterministic per trace ID, so full traces survive intact. Security-relevant events (auth failures, permission denials) bypass sampling entirely in all environments. Staging samples nothing. The current production sampling configuration is reproduced below for review.

service settings:
[pelius]
port = 7000
region = north-2
host = pelius.tolvaqhq.internal
team = casax
timeout_ms = 2000
retries = 1

Pickwise optimizer runbook — security notes. Service runs in the Oakhollow cluster, no public ingress. Inputs: order feed and bin inventory snapshots, both internal. If optimizer output looks tampered (impossible routes, negative quantities), halt the dispatch consumer first, then snapshot the job queue. Do not restart workers before capturing logs; evidence gets rotated within an hour. Access is role-gated; audit every token used during the incident. Full access policy and audit procedure are documented internally here.

wiki page, kahog-hahig: https://vault.zemvargrid.internal/display/deploy/repo/settings/merge_requests/job/settings/6f3b933774dbc5320a4daa18